Accounting Tip Number One: Get Your Business A Separate Account





One of the foremost factors that disturb the business finances is, people do not maintain a separate account for their businesses. Resultantly, business funds often tend to get mixed up with personal funds and both the business and personal finances get disturbed in the longer run.





To overcome such inconveniences, financial experts suggest maintaining a separate business account for business ventures. And if the venture is your only source of income, pay yourself first. Give yourself a fixed salary at the start of the month and keep the rest of the funds in your business account.





Once you have created a business account, never forget to keep a check on your deposits and transactions.





Long story short, not having a separate business bank account can be an accounting nightmare and you will never be able to separate your personal expenses from the business expenses.

Accounting Tip Number Three: The Greater The Expense, The Bigger The Plan





Never, I repeat Never, pay for the bigger expenses without a solid plan. If you are planning to renovate your office or thinking to spend funds on fixtures, plan about it. Think of how you are going to utilize the funds and define ways to handle the deficits you are going to face following these expenses.





Among all other expenses, taxes must be catered at the first spot as they might charge penalties if not addressed in a timely manner. To pay the taxes without facing any trouble, make a habit of setting aside an amount of money for taxes from your monthly income. This will save you from being burdened with the tax money.

Accounting Tip Number Five: Your Account Receivables Must Be Recovered Soon





The longer you are taking to send an invoice, the longer it will take for your account receivables to recover. And if you are unable to recover the account receivables, you are unable to fuel your business well. 





One of the major drawbacks of retaining the account receivables for a long period is it negatively impacts your cash flows. 





Thus, it is one of the best accounting tips for small businesses to maintain a proper system for account receivables. Send invoices timely, if it still doesn’t work, make follow-up calls and keep them reminded about the amount they owe you.





Accounting Tip Number Six: Maintain Monthly Profit And Loss Statements





One of the crucial accountings tips for small businesses is to create profit and loss statements. How would you know whether your business is prospering or incurring losses? It can be measured by maintaining a profit and loss statement.





You can maintain a monthly, quarterly, or annual profit and loss statement but, maintaining it monthly can help you better understand the direction of your business. 





Also, using this accounting statement, you can track and review your income and expenses really well. Therefore, relying on a profit and loss statement to assess your profit and losses can work wonders for your business's success.





Accounting Tip Number Seven:  Keep Stock On Your Inventory





 Keep Stock On Your Inventory




Maintaining inventory records can help you overcome misplaces and thefts. According to a recent report, businesses in the US lose $50 billion every year following theft while employee theft has also remained a concerning factor.





To cut off the chances of inventory theft and misplaces, it is crucial for business owners to maintain a clear inventory record. From product prices to their quantity in stock and sales, record every minor detail. The better you organize your inventory the better will be your return. Poor inventory management can land you into huge losses.





If you are not informed enough about inventory management, you can still do these tasks like a pro using inventory management software. Some of the accounting software comes up with integrated inventory management tools.
